RCW Title 46 § 46.20.111: Registration with selective service system for males under twenty-six upon application—Opportunity to consent or decline

What this law says, in plain English

Males under 26 applying for driver's licenses or ID cards must be offered the opportunity to register with the selective service system or decline. The department forwards applicant information to selective service within ten days if consent is given.
